Na**porous Gold Sponge-Like Material Purifies Genetic Material from Body Samples
http://www.medgadget.com/wp-content/uploads/2015/09/DNA-detector.jpg
When looking for nucleic acids (DNA, etc) within human fluid samples, there’s quite a bit of work required for*separating the target molecules from everything else. Thankfully, nucleic acids are pretty small*compared to many other molecules within our bodies and they have fibrous shapes, something that researchers at University of California, Davis took advantage of.
They created a na**porous gold material that is able to pass nucleic acids through it, while larger and differently shaped molecules get blocked and never make it to the other side. This allow the material to be used to quickly extract DNA, RNA, and other genetic molecules from natural body fluid samples and perform disease detection quickly. It would also help introduce genetic disease diag**stics in places where traditional laboratory equipment is impractical.
